Olivia Rodrigo's SNL sketch turns breakup revenge into comedic gold
A recent Saturday Night Live sketch featured Olivia Rodrigo navigating a messy breakup with a twist. Both she and her ex, played by Ben Marshall, hatch separate plans to make each other jealous at a party. The comedic results left the audience thoroughly entertained.
Rodrigo’s character, fresh from a split, decides to show up at the party with a pretend date—a sweet but clueless guy played by Tommy Brennan. Their awkward yet charming dynamic quickly becomes a highlight, as the two end up genuinely enjoying each other’s company.
Meanwhile, her ex, portrayed by Marshall, recruits Ashley Padilla to play his fake date. Padilla’s performance stands out for its offbeat energy, as her character behaves in ways that defy typical social norms. Marshall’s character, caught off guard by her unpredictable antics, spirals into a mild psychological meltdown. The sketch builds on the clash between the two plans. Rodrigo’s relaxed, fun evening with Brennan contrasts sharply with Marshall’s escalating discomfort. Padilla’s quirky portrayal earns particular praise, adding an extra layer of humour to the situation.
The audience responded warmly to the sketch, calling it a standout moment of the episode. Rodrigo’s lighthearted revenge plot and Padilla’s scene-stealing performance combined for a memorable comedic take on post-breakup games. The contrasting outcomes of the two schemes left a lasting impression.
